Transistor Preamplifier Calculator

  • Transistor type: Use type 2N2222, 2N3904, 2N4401 or equivalent. (hFE = 200.)
  • Resistors. With some transistors, you might need to adjust Rb1 or Rb2 value for correct bias.

Compatible transistor lists (below). For this program, the transistors in the drop-down lists (and many more) are compatible. All devices are silicon. Germanium devices are incompatible. All FETs are incompatible.
